Nickel-plated ball valve with throttle with half-turn and steel lever (DSt) TRYTON 3/4 inch 1453180
Nickel-plated ball valve with a throttle and semi-stem with a steel lever (DSt) TRYTON is a reliable solution for precise flow control of media in water and industrial installations. Made of high-quality brass (CuZn40Pb2 – CW617N), it ensures durability and corrosion resistance. Its construction, based on proven technology, guarantees tightness and smooth operation.
Construction and application
This valve, with a nominal diameter of 3/4 inch (DN20), has connection threads compliant with BSPP-G (internal) and BSPP (external) standards, which facilitates integration with various installation elements. Equipped with a steel lever (DSt), it allows for convenient and intuitive operation. The throttle built into the valve allows for precise flow regulation, which is particularly important in systems requiring accurate dosing of media. The pressure class PN 40 means that the valve can operate at a pressure of up to 40 bar, making it suitable for applications requiring high operating parameters.
Key features and benefits
- Durability and reliability: Brass construction ensures corrosion resistance and long life, even in harsh operating conditions.
- Tightness: Precise machining of the brass ball and the use of high-quality seals guarantee a tight seal, eliminating the risk of leaks.
- Smooth operation: Self-lubricating valve stem ensures smooth and light operation, minimizing operator effort.
- Precise regulation: Built-in throttle allows for accurate control of the medium flow, which is important in many industrial and domestic applications.
- Safety: The valve body has a lock to prevent the seals from moving on the ball, which further increases its reliability.
- Quality control: Each valve undergoes rigorous leak testing with compressed air, confirming its high quality.
- Thermal resistance: The valve is designed to operate at temperatures up to 140°C, which expands its range of applications.
